The Importance of Protein Intake
Protein intake is foundational for anyone looking to maximize strength testing performance. Adequate protein consumption helps repair and build muscle tissue, which is essential for those undergoing extensive training. Research suggests that individuals engaging in strength training should aim for higher protein intake, often suggested at approximately 1.6 grams per kilogram of body weight. Strategic timing of protein consumption can also lead to improved recovery and gains. Consuming a protein-rich meal shortly after training helps in muscle protein synthesis. This synchronizes well with strength testing schedules. Furthermore, not all sources of protein are equal; high biological value proteins, such as lean meat, fish, and eggs, provide essential amino acids critical for muscle recovery. Knowing how to incorporate these foods into one’s diet is vital for optimal performance. Furthermore, plant-based protein sources can also be beneficial, but individuals must ensure they consume a variety to get a full amino acid profile. Ultimately, the right protein intake is essential for lifters preparing for upcoming strength assessments as it supports overall muscle health and performance.

The Power of Hydration
Hydration intricately links to strength testing performance. Water assists in nearly every bodily function—from nutrient transport to energy production. Dehydration can lead to decreased strength output, reduced endurance, and impaired recovery. Lifters often overlook hydration’s importance, focusing purely on food, yet the effects of dehydration can be detrimental. Consuming adequate fluids prior to testing enables optimal muscle function, enhancing performance. A general guideline is to aim for at least 2–3 liters of water daily, but individual needs may vary based on factors like body size and exercise intensity. It’s also crucial to maintain hydration through electrolyte balance, especially during long or intense sessions. Sports drinks can be beneficial in providing both hydration and essential electrolytes. Moreover, proper pre-testing hydration practices can vastly influence testing outcomes. A simple strategy to ensure hydration levels are adequate is a urine color test; clear urine indicates proper hydration, while dark indicates a need for more fluids. Prioritizing hydration before strength assessments helps boost muscular performance and overall testing efficacy.
The Impact of Micronutrients
Micronutrients, though required in smaller amounts than macronutrients, significantly affect strength testing performance. Vitamins and minerals play crucial roles in energy production, muscle contraction, and recovery. For instance, magnesium supports muscle function and energy metabolism. A deficiency in magnesium can lead to muscle cramps and weakness, which can hinder performance during strength assessments. On the other hand, vitamin D is essential for calcium absorption, affecting muscular contraction strength. A well-rounded diet should encompass a variety of fruits, vegetables, and whole foods to ensure adequate micronutrient intake. Certain minerals, like iron, are also pivotal, as they aid in oxygen transport within the bloodstream. Low iron levels can lead to fatigue and reduced performance capabilities. Careful attention to nutrient-dense foods, including leafy greens, nuts, seeds, and fortified foods, helps ensure lifters meet their daily micronutrient needs. Ultimately, incorporating a diverse range of vitamins and minerals into one’s diet is fundamental for strength athletes aiming for peak performance during testing.
Timing and Meal Plan Strategies
The timing of meals and nutrient intake is vital in optimizing strength testing performance. Pre-workout nutrition ideally consists of a balanced meal rich in carbohydrates and protein about three hours before the testing. Such timing helps fuel muscles effectively while allowing for digestion prior to performance assessments. Additionally, some lifters may incorporate a lighter snack or shake about 30-60 minutes before the actual testing. This snack should focus on easily digestible carbohydrates to prevent any gastric distress while still providing energy. Post-testing meals are equally crucial; consuming protein within the hour after testing can lead to enhanced recovery. Furthermore, a comprehensive meal plan should take individual needs and preferences into consideration, ensuring that lifters feel energized and confident. Hydration strategies should also be integrated into these meal plans. The right combination of meals can help ensure peak performance, making meal planning an essential aspect of preparation for strength testing. Thus, developing a structured approach to nutrition and timing can yield significant benefits.
